Indonesian businessmen have urged that the two presidential
candidates in the runoff announce the proposed lineup of their
cabinets, particularly those to be tasked with economic matters.

"It is important to announce the economic team right now, as
otherwise it will be like buying a cat in a bag," said Sofyan
Wanandi, chairman of the Indonesian Employers Association.

I do not agree. If a proposed lineup of a cabinet is announced
now, it will leave more room open for collusion between
ministerial candidates and certain businessmen -- and hence, more
opportunities for corruption.

Besides, the announcement of a possible ministerial lineup may
lead to public criticism of those whose names have come up for
certain Cabinet positions.

What matters most is that the public can trust a presidential
candidate to possess unquestionable qualifications to lead the
country and consolidate his Cabinet. Without this ability, a
president will find that his Cabinet, though made up of highly
intelligent people, will only hamper his policies.
